HEREFORD — Senior Izzy Miranda and junior Richie Chavez won individual events for Clovis High’s boys on Friday’s first day of competition in the Hereford Invitational track meet.

Miranda took the 3,200 in a time of 10 minutes, 3 seconds, while Chavez placed first in discus at 156-8. The Wildcats also got a fourth-place finish  in long jump from James Howard at an even 21 feet.

Most of the finals are on tap today, including the 800 and 1,600. The Cats qualified junior Josh Foster in the 400 and will have their 400, 800 and 1,600 relay teams in today’s finals as well.

The 800 relay team turned in a state-qualifying time of 1:31.65, the third-best time on Friday.

CHS assistant coach Mike Hankins said that even with breezy conditions, the Cats benefited from the competition after losing two of their first three meets this spring to inclement weather.

“It was good to get to run,” Hankins said. “It was good to get a relay qualified (for state), and we’re close in the (other two) relays.”
